Although Dogecoin (CRYPTO: DOGE) was created as a joke in 2013, with the intention to be a fun competitor to the top cryptocurrency, Bitcoin (CRYPTO: BTC), little did the developers know that this meme coin would absolutely surge in popularity. 

Dogecoin skyrocketed almost 12,000% from the start of 2021 up until the beginning of May, when it hit an all-time high of $0.74. It has fallen precipitously since, as the Reddit-fueled meme-stock craze cooled down. 

Can Dogecoin, valued at more than $19 billion and now the world's 12th-most valuable cryptocurrency (as of Jan. 10), eventually hit $1 per token? Let's take a closer look.
